首页
学习
活动
专区
工具
TVP
发布

Linux高级文件系统管理

如果您的 Linux 服务器有多个用户经常存取数据时,为了维护所有使用者在硬盘容量的公平使用,磁盘配额 (Quota) 就是一项非常有用的工具,另外,如果你的用户常常抱怨磁盘容量不够用,那么更进阶的文件系统就得要学习...以 Linux 来说,就是有多少容量限制的意思,我们可以使用 quota 来让磁盘的容量使用较为公平,下面我们会介绍什么是 quota 然后以一个完整的范例来介绍 quota 的使用作用.由于Linux...是一个多用户管理的操作系统,而Linux默认情况下并不限制每个用户使用磁盘空间的大小,假如某个用户疏忽或者恶意占满磁盘空间,将导致系统磁盘无法写入甚至崩溃;为了保证系统磁 盘的有足够的剩余空间,我们需要对用户和组进行磁盘空间使用限制...-v #显示扫描过程 -c #清除原有的配置文件,重新建立新的配置文件◆edquota 编辑配额文件,设置指定限制大小◆[root@localhost...20K 0K 0K 2 0 0LVM 逻辑卷管理器LVM(Logical Volume Manager)逻辑卷管理,它是Linux

2.1K20

Linux磁盘和文件系统管理

本文包含: 磁盘及分区管理、文件系统管理、磁盘配额管理、文件系统维护 1....文件系统管理 创建文件系统命令 mkfs 命令格式 # mkfs [option] device 参数 t:用于指定创建的文件系统类型 L:创建文件系统的同时,为文件系统添加卷标 c:创建文件系统前...directory 参数 a:挂载所有可以挂载的文件系统,如不指定,则挂载文件/etc/fstsb中列出的文件系统 o:制定挂载时使用的参数 t:指定文件系统的类型 例如: # mount -t...文件系统维护 查看文件系统使用情况命令 df 更直观的方式显示 # df -h 追踪大文件命令 du 命令格式 # du [option] [directory] 参数 h:以更直观的方式显示文件大小...,不询问用户 f:强制扫描文件系统 t:指定文件系统类型

1.5K10
您找到你想要的搜索结果了吗?
是的
没有找到

Linux 磁盘与文件系统管理

根据最新的 linux内核技术规范 中指示,逻辑分区可以无限。 linux各个目录的作用 /bin: /usr/bin: 可执行二进制文件的目录,如常用的命令ls、tar、mv、cat等。.../boot:放置linux系统启动时用到的一些文件。/boot/vmlinuz 为 linux 的内核文件,以及 /boot/gurb。建议单独分区,分区大小100M即可。.../root:系统管理员root的家目录,系统第一个启动的分区为 /,所以最好将 /root和 /放置在一个分区下。.../sbin: /usr/sbin: /usr/local/sbin:放置系统管理员使用的可执行命令,如fdisk、shutdown、mount 等。...与 /bin 不同的是,这几个目录是给系统管理员 root使用的命令,一般用户只能"查看"而不能设置和使用。

1.5K20

第十一章·Linux系统管理-文件查找

5)堡垒机,连接Linux、Windows平台及日志审计。 6)SQL执行及审批流程。 7)慢查询日志分析web界面。...---- 文件查找概述 为什么要使用文件查找 有些时候,我们可能会忘了某个文件所在的位置,此时就需要通过find来查找。 还有些时候,我想要找到,某个目录下,所有小于1k的文件。...还还有些时候,我们想要找到,某个目录下,7天之前创建的文件。 还还还有些时候,我们想找到,某个目录下,所有以.sh结尾的脚本。 Linux系统中的find命令在查找文件时非常有用而且方便。...它可以根据不同的条件来进行查找文件:例如权限、拥有者、修改日期/时间、文件大小等等。 同时find命令是Linux下必须掌握的。...+7 //查找最近7天的文件,不建议使用(会打印当天的文件) [root@zls ~]# find ./ -iname "file-*" -mtime -7 //查找第7天文件(不会打印当天的文件

38330

Linux系统管理

Linux操作系统启动流程 初学者对Linux操作系统启动流程的理解,能有助于后期在企业中更好的维护Linux服务器,能快速定位系统问题,进而解决问题。...5)设定Inittab运行等级 内核加载完毕,会启动Linux操作系统第一个守护进程init,然后通过该进程读取/etc/inittab文件,/etc/inittab文件的作用是设定Linux的运行等级...6)加载rc.sysinit 读取完运行级别,Linux系统执行的第一个用户层文件/etc/rc.d/rc.sysinit,该文件功能包括:设定PATH运行变量、设定网络配置、启动swap分区、设定/proc...7)加载内核模块 读取/etc/modules.conf文件及/etc/modules.d目录下的文件来加载系统内核模块。该模块文件,可以后期添加或者修改及删除。...如图所示: 9)读取rc.local文件 操作系统启动完相应服务之后,会读取执行/etc/rc.d/rc.local文件,可以将需要开机启动的任务加入到该文件末尾,系统会逐行去执行并启动相应命令,如图所示

1.9K30

Linux快速入门02-文件系统管理

继续进入Linux文件系统的学习,加油,早日突破MS压在自己身上的那道束缚。 文件属性基本概念:文件所有者,文件组,其他人。...比较有意思的是,Linux文件系统使用异步处理方式来保存数据,比如系统加载一个文件到内存并设置其状态为clean,如果修改了文件就设置为dirty。...此时操作都还在内存中,并未写入到磁盘,系统会不定时的异步写入,此外Linux VFS虚拟文件系统功能也非常不错,可以兼容多种不同的文件系统。.../media, /mnt 放置可删除设备,如cdrom等; 放置临时需要挂载的设备 /opt 放置第三方软件的目录,也可以放在/usr/local中 /root 系统管理员root的主文件夹,需要和根目录放置在同一分区...方式安装数据时会用到这里的很多包含文件 /usr/lib 包含应用程序的函数库、目标文件和脚本,对于x86_64的linux还有/usr/lib64/产生 /usr/local 系统管理员自己下载的软件推荐安装在此

1.3K81

Linux云计算—— 磁盘和文件系统管理(一)

前言 本章将会讲解Linux磁盘和文件系统管理,本章重点硬盘分区操作,格式化文件系统,挂载和卸载文件系统。 在Linux服务器中,当现有硬盘的分区规划不能满足要求(例如。...一.管理磁盘及分区 1.检测并确认新硬盘 (1)fdisk介绍 fdisk 是一个用于磁盘分区的命令行工具,它能够创建、删除、调整 Linux 磁盘分区,还可以查看分区的状态和文件系统类型。...82         NTFS             86 ---- 二.管理文件系统 1.创建文件系统 (1)mkfs介绍 mkfs 命令用于格式化指定的文件系统,可以根据不同的文件系统类型生成不同的文件系统...mkfs.ext4 /sbin/mkfs.xfs [root@localhost ~]# mkfs -t xfs /dev/sdb1 ---- (3)mkswap命令介绍 mkswap 命令用于创建一个 Linux...需要注意的是,在卸载文件系统之前,需要确保文件系统中的所有文件和目录都已经关闭,否则可能会导致数据丢失。

27140

Linux系列教程(十九)——Linux文件系统管理之手工分区

上篇博客我们首先介绍了硬盘为什么要分区,以及Linux系统的几种分区类型,然后介绍了Linux系统几个常用的文件系统命令,最后讲解了挂载命令,并通过实例演示了如何挂载光盘和U盘。   ...本篇博客我们将介绍linux文件系统如何进行手工分区。 1、添加新硬盘   我们在虚拟机上进行添加,注意要先关闭虚拟机。...在进行虚拟机安装的时候,我们给 Linux 系统分配了一块20GB的硬盘,现在添加一块 10GB的。 ?   关闭虚拟机后我们选择硬盘,点击下面的 添加 按钮。 ?   ...①、/etc/fstab 文件 ?   添加如下信息: ?...5、总结   本篇博客我们介绍了如何用fdisk命令进行手工分区,以及分区完成之后通过配置/etc/fstab 文件,使得系统能进行自动挂载。

2.2K70

Linux云计算——磁盘和文件系统管理(二)

前言 本章将会讲解磁盘和文件系统管理,LVM:(Logical Volume Manager)逻辑卷。...一.LVM 概述  1.LVM:(Logical Volume Manager)逻辑卷管理 作用:动态调整磁盘容量,从而提高磁盘管理的灵活性 ①需要注意: /boot 分区用于存放引导文件,不能基于 LVM...考虑到动态扩容的需要,计划增加两块 SCSI 硬盘并构建 LVM 逻辑卷(挂载到“/mailbox”目录下)专门用于存放邮件数据 推荐步骤 ---- 四.磁盘配额概述 ①实现磁盘限额的条件 需要 Linux...内核支持 安装 xfsprogs 与quota 软件包 ②Linux 磁盘限额的特点: 1>作用范围:针对指定的文件系统(分区) 2>限制对象:用户帐号、组帐号 3>限制类型:①磁盘容量(默认单位为...KB)                     ②文件数量 4>限制方法:软限制、硬限制 ③磁盘配额管理步骤 ④启用磁盘配额支持 启用文件系统的配额支持 添加 usrquota、grpquota 挂载参数

17130

Linux系列教程(十八)——Linux文件系统管理文件系统常用命令

Linux权限管理之ACL权限 介绍了通过设定 ACL 权限,我们为某个用户指定某个文件的特定权限,这在Linux只能对于一个文件只能有所有者权限,所属组权限和其他人权限时,设定 ACL 权限,能额外的为某个特定的用户设定权限...权限管理结束之后,我们开始进入Linux系统的文件系统管理学习。本篇博客我们首先介绍文件系统的常用命令。 1、为什么要给硬盘分区?   ...3、Linux 文件系统的格式 ? ? ?  4、文件系统的常用命令     ①、文件系统查看命令:df df 【选项】【挂载点】 ?   使用的比较多的就是 df -h ?   ...8、总结   本篇博客我们首先介绍了硬盘为什么要分区,以及Linux系统的几种分区类型,然后介绍了Linux系统几个常用的文件系统命令,最后讲解了挂载命令,并通过实例演示了如何挂载光盘和U盘。...下篇博客我们将介绍linux文件系统的fdisk分区。

2.2K100

LINUX系统管理命令

shutdown -h 20:25 系统在今天的20:25 会关机 shutdown -h +10 系统再过十分钟后自动关机 init 0 关机 init 6 重启 检测磁盘空间:df df命令用于检测文件系统的磁盘空间占用和空余情况...,可以显示所有文件系统对节点和磁盘块的使用情况。...选项 含义 -a 显示所有文件系统的磁盘使用情况 -m 以1024字节为单位显示 -t 显示各指定文件系统的磁盘空间使用情况 -T 显示文件系统 检测目录所占磁盘空间:du du命令用于统计目录或文件所占磁盘空间的大小...du命令的使用格式如下: du [选项] 目录或文件名 选项 含义 -a 递归显示指定目录中各文件和子目录中文件占用的数据块 -s 显示指定文件或目录占用的数据块 -b 以字节为单位显示磁盘占用情况 -...l 计算所有文件大小,对硬链接文件计算多次 查看或配置网卡信息:ifconfig 如果,我们只是敲:ifconfig,它会显示所有网卡的信息: 测试远程主机连通性:ping ping host

1.2K30

Linux指令入门-系统管理

显示结果定向至文件 以下命令会将文本This is a test text.输出重定向到文件test.txt中,如果文件已存在,将会覆盖文件内容,如果不存在则创建。其中>符号表示输出重定向。...." > test.txt 如果您希望将文本追加到文件内容最后,而不是覆盖它,请使用>>输出追加重定向符号。 显示命令执行结果 以下命令将会在终端显示当前的工作路径。...wget 命令描述:在终端中下载文件。 命令格式:wget [参数] 下载地址。...-w:仅做测试,并不是真的将系统重新开机,只会把重新开机的数据写入记录文件/var/log/wtmp。 -d:重新启动时不把数据写入记录文件/var/tmp/wtmp。...由于这些信息都是以日志文件的形式保存在系统中,黑客可以很容易地对内容进行篡改,所以该命令输出的信息并不能作为服务器是否被入侵的依据。

1.6K20

Linux系统管理(六) 原

查看系统中所有进程 [root@localhost ~]# ps aux #查看系统中所有进程,使用BSD操作系统格式 [root@localhost ~]# ps -le #查看系统中所有进程,使用Linux...13.1.2 进程管理 1、kill命令 [root@localhost ~]# kill –l #查看可用的进程信号 信号代号 信号名称 说明 1 SIGHUP 该信号让进程立即关闭,然后重新读取配置文件之后重启...判断当前系统的位数 [root@localhost ~]# file /bin/ls 查询当前Linux系统的发行版本 [root@localhost ~]# lsb_release -a 7、列出进程打开或使用的文件信息...[root@localhost ~]# lsof [选项] #列出进程调用或打开的文件的信息 选项:             -c 字符串: 只列出以字符串开头的进程打开 的文件             ...-u 用户名: 只列出某个用户的进程打开的文 件             -p pid: 列出某个PID进程打开的文件 13.4 系统定时任务 1、crond服务管理与访问控制 [root@localhost

1.1K40

硬盘和文件系统管理

1、预备知识 介绍Linux硬盘知识(文件命名方案xxyN) 分区名的前两个字母表示分区所在设备的类型(hd是IDE硬盘,sd是SCSI硬盘,scsi比IDE速度和扩展更好)课外阅读材料 Y字母表示分区所在的设备编号例如...(类似windows下的ntfs) 使用mount命令挂载文件系统,或者修改/etc/fstab使得开机自动挂载 使用mount卸载文件系统 (建立分区之后需要重启电脑) 然后进入建立文件系统 mkfs...指定设备的文件系统类型 auto:自动检测文件系统 -o:指定挂载文件系统时的选项 codepage:代码页 iocharset:字符集 ro:以只读方式挂载 rw:以读写方式挂载 nouser...umount [选项]-t [文件系统] 说明:umount可卸载目前挂在linux目录下的文件系统,除了直接指定文件系统外也可以使用设备名称或者挂入点来表示文件系统 参数如下:...-a 卸载/etc/mtab中记录所有文件系统 -n 卸载时不要将信息写入/etc/mtab中 -r若无法卸载则尝试以只读方式重新挂入文件系统 -t仅仅卸载选项中所指定的文件系统 例子: umount

93780

Linux系统管理--硬盘、卷组、逻辑卷和文件系统

“介绍Linux中硬盘、卷组、逻辑卷和文件系统的关系。” 01 — 增加两个硬盘 增加两个20GB的硬盘,注意新增加的硬盘不能取代原来安装了操作系统的0号硬盘,不然无法启动。...inherit Read ahead sectors auto - currently set to 8192 Block device 252:3 格式化逻辑卷 Linux...系统会把 LVM 中的逻辑卷设备存放在/dev 设备目录中(实际上是做了一个符号链接),同时会以卷组的名称来建立一个目录,其中保存了逻辑卷的设备映射文件(即/dev/卷组名称/逻辑卷名称)。...# mkfs.ext4 /dev/u01/lvu01 mke2fs 1.42.9 (28-Dec-2013) Filesystem label= OS type: Linux Block size=4096...and filesystem accounting information: done # mkdir /u01 # mount /dev/u01/lvu01 /u01 查看挂载状态,并写入到配置文件

2.1K20

高级文件系统管理

配置配额系统 l概述 l内核中实现 l启用基于每个文件系统 l可为组或为用户设定单独策略 Ø限制块或节点数量 Ø同时实现软和硬限制 l初始化 l分区挂载选项:usrquota,grpquota...以上步骤,若没有挂载,可直接:mount -o usrquota /mailbox Øsetenforce 0 Øquotacheck -cum /mailbox/ 此时生成了一个aquota.usr文件...quota Ørepquota -a -----> -all --> grace time 超过限制覆盖多少天前的 grace 使...变得更美好 当内存不足时,清除指定天数(grace【天数】)前的文件...Ørepquota 目录 Øsetquota -u 用户 40000 60000 0 0 /mailbox ----> 命令形式的配额设置 前是block(块、内存大小) 的软硬设置,后是节点(文件个数...写入 /etc/fstab Ø课堂实验操作: Øedquota -u student Ø Ø管理员查看用户的配额信息 Ø像测试文件里写入指定大小文件 Ø用户查看自己的配额信息 Ø超过用户配额的软限制

81000
领券